Summary
This DVD helps viewer to appreciate the rich cultural heritage of Mexico and how it affects the daily lives of its citizens. Viewers also will find that Mexico's indigenous people and Spanish rule have influenced the ceremorial dress, folktales, foods and holidays of Mexico. Sample a day in the life of a fisherman's son and a student from Mexico City and take a trip to a local market. Appreciate the music of Tejano bands, the artwork of Diego Rivera and Talavera pottery from Puebla, and learn why Mexico's culture is deeply rooted in tradition and honor
